Become a Florida-Friendly Landscaping™ Certified Professional (FFLCP)!
About this Event

This program is for landscape professionals who have completed the FFLCP prerequisites and are ready to have their skills evaluated in an in-person field module.

The Florida-Friendly Landscaping™ Program offers a Florida-Friendly Landscaping™ Certified Professional (FFLCP) designation to individuals who have completed the required training in FFL principles and are familiar with the latest UF/IFAS recommendations. These trained professionals have demonstrated the ability to recognize and address common landscape issues by using environmentally sustainable landscape management practices that help preserve and protect Florida’s water and natural resources. This is the Field Day requirement, the following courses must be completed prior to this event:

Complete the prerequisite online training courses. These courses consist of short videos, online activities and/or readings, and a course test. Each course is $20. If you hold another professional landscape certification, some of the courses are waived.

Complete six 1-hour online courses

  • Introduction to the Florida-Friendly Landscaping™ Program
  • Florida-Friendly Landscaping™ Legislation, Codes, and Your Community
  • Maintenance with Florida-Friendly Landscaping™
  • Florida-Friendly Turfgrass: Selection and Best Management Practices
  • Florida-Friendly Landscaping™ Recognition Program
  • Florida-Friendly Landscaping™ Design Considerations

Or, use one of the eligible certifications below to reduce the online course requirement.

GI-BMP Training Certificate

If you have successfully completed the GI-BMP training and received a training certificate, three additional courses are required:

  • Florida-Friendly Landscaping™ Legislation, Codes, and Your Community
  • Florida-Friendly Landscaping™ Recognition Program
  • Florida-Friendly Landscaping™ Design Considerations
